The concepts of “Jobs-to-be-done”(JTBD) is a wake up call for a self-righteous strategists like myself. There are things in the world

“we just don’t know that we don’t know”.

Knowing that, we make attempts by consume information and observe people then somehow recombine and output into innovation. Such a practice is how most of us get ahead of the curve. In the recent years, innovators began employ user and marketing research methodologies to get a glimpse of what customers are thinking. JTBD makes a similar attempt with new combinations of its own philosophy, framework and processes. Some believed it to have the potential of changing the way we look at organizational design, organizational behavior, process innovation, product discovery, and perhaps, marketing communication.

Jobs-to-be-done

I was firstly intrigued by this concept because the word “Job(s)”. In the English language, people use that word all the time, i.e getting the job done, hiring for a job, running a print job, running a cron job etc. Job(s) is everything we do or trying to do. It explains why we get up in the morning, go to the gym, buying a smartphone, or scrolling through social media apps. The concept is so simple that it made me temporarily set aside all other psychology-behavior-centric design books and focus on learning more about it. I found out about Jobs-to-be-done through “Competing Against Luck” a book by Clayton M. Christensen. I think it serves a good purpose as a “JTBD 101 — introductory” book. A new friend from a book club recommended it within an hour when we first met. I guess I put out a vibe that I was looking for an answer. In my opinion, this book was an easy read with many money-making success stories. As if it was purposefully written to “inspire” business leaders. Even the title itself is a job-to-be-done for those who are in search for innovation. After all, in the modern day business activities, innovation almost means money. The book does carefully craft some hidden concepts for those who are interested in practicing JTBD. We will dig deeper in the later blogs. For now, I leave you with links to JTBD related books. Some of which are provided for free from Strategyn, the consulting company that created and practice JTBD.
